二\ 接下来安装 xorg 和 gnome2

# pkg_add xorg-6.8.2.tbz                                  //freebsd5.3之后都用xrog,不用XFree86了
# pkg_add gnome2-2.10.0.tbz 
注 xorg在第一张盘,gnome在第二张盘

把startx 启动做成为 gnome
# echo "/usr/X11R6/bin/gnome-session" > ~/.xinitrc

# echo "/usr/X11R6/bin/gnome-session" > /boot/.xinitrc

这时候startx就可以看到gnome了



支持中文 美化Gnome字体
# cd ~
# ee .cshrc
加入如下
setenv LANG zh_CN.eucCN
setenv LC_CTYPE zh_CN.eucCN
setenv LC_LANG zh_CN.eucCN

 通过ftp将windows下的SimSun.ttc和Tahoma.ttf拷贝到/var/ftp/incoming中。然后做如下操作:

代码:
# mkdir /usr/X11R6/lib/X11/fonts/TrueType/
# cd /var/ftp/incoming
# cp *  /usr/X11R6/lib/X11/fonts/TrueType/

重启机器,登陆后运行startx,进入Gnome,没出错的话这时已经是中文版了,只是字体难看些,下面设置字体:点击[桌面]-->[首选项]-->[字体],将字体全部换成SimSun,字体大小为10,然后点[细节]选项,[平滑]选无,[微调]选轻微,[次像素顺序]选RGB。保存后关闭对话框。

这种情况下只能运行在640*480*16下,很郁闷的
那就把vmware-tools for bsd安装上吧

将VM的CDROM指向VM安装目录的freebsd.iso,再
# mount /cdrom
# cp /cdrom /tmp
# tar -zvxf vmware-freebsd-tools.tar.gz
# cd vmware-tools-distrib
# ./vmware-install.pl
根据一定enter或yes下去直接over.
然后startx

设置字体
桌面 ->  首选项 -> 字体
应用程序字体  Tahoma    10
桌面字体  Tahoma    10
窗口标窗字体  Tahoma    10
终端字体  Tahoma    10
字体渲染 单色




安装常用软件
1\ 为firefox中文化:
# cd /usr/ports/chinese/firefox-zh_CN/
# make install clean

2\输入法:小企鹅输入法
# cd  /usr/ports/chinese/fcitx
# make install clean
# cd ~
# ee .cshrc
setenv XMODIFIERS @im=fcitx

在/usr/X11R6/bin/gnome-session的上面一行加入(不能放在它下面一行,否则不能启动):
代码:
exec fcitx &

  感觉FreeBSD 6.0最方便的改进就是增加了portsnap这个很方便的升级port tree软件,以前用恼人的portupgrade做port tree升级的时候总是感觉有点缺陷,方便性不够,而且做成crontab总是担心。现在FreeBSD 6.0下有了portsnap这个方便的工具,升级port tree就十分方便。
 
以下就是portsnap的几种简单用法:
第一次使用可以:portsnap fetch extract
以后使用只要:portsnap fetch update
放在cron里运行:portsnap cron
 
以下对比是portgrade的麻烦几步:
/usr/ports/sysutils/portgrade/make install clean
/usr/ports/net/cvsup/cvsup-without-gui/make install clean
vi ports-supfile
cvsup -g -L 2 ports-supfile
portsdb -Uu
pkgdb -F
portupgrade -acCv

  portsnap的服务器列表配置文件在/etc/portsnap.conf只要修改SERVERNAME=这个选项可以用离你最近的portsnap服务器。

  portsnap真的十分方便,用FreeBSD 6.0的朋友们都用portsnap来升级port tree吧,一起丢弃麻烦的portupgrade。
